Mount Davis, located in the Central and Western region of Hong Kong Island, is renowned for its luxury residences and historical background. Named after Sir John Francis Davis, the 2nd governor of Hong Kong, this area offers a tranquil escape with stunning panoramic views. The summit, accessible via Mount Davis Path, provides a unique perspective of Hong Kong's natural beauty. Originally settled by prominent families due to zoning restrictions in the Peak District, Mount Davis remains a sought-after location for those seeking both luxury and scenic beauty.

Spring is a great time to visit Mount Davis with mild temperatures perfect for hiking.
Summers can be hot, but the views remain spectacular. Stay hydrated during hikes.
Fall offers cooler weather and clear skies, ideal for enjoying the scenic views.
Winters are mild, making it a pleasant time for outdoor exploration without the crowds.
